Teen Driver Facing Charges After Crashing Into 7-Eleven

AURORA, Colo. (CBS4)- A teenage driver is facing reckless driving charges after allegedly smashing through the front doors of a 7-Eleven convenience store.

Copter4 flew over the scene near Parker and Quincy during rush hour at about 5:15 p.m. Thursday.

Surveillance video shows the car coming right through the doors.

Everyone inside the 7-Eleven was able to get out safely, including the clerk who said he was thankful he wasn't behind the cash register when the car slammed into it.

He said the driver seemed scared.

"She was looking at me. She was crying and said the breaks weren't working," said the 7-Eleven clerk.

Police believe the 17-year-old driver hit the gas when she should have hit the brakes. The 7-Eleven reopened at midnight.
